Origin and history

Saint-Madeleine de Saint-Salvadou Church is a monument located in the town of Le Bas Ségala, in the Occitanie region. The available data do not specify its period of construction or its detailed history, but its name suggests a link with Saint Madeleine, an emblematic figure of Christianity. Both rural and Saint-Salvadou churches played a central role in the lives of local communities.

They served not only as a place of worship, but also as a gathering point for the inhabitants, thus reflecting the social and religious organization of the time. In Occitanie, these buildings were often at the heart of villages, symbolizing their identity and cultural heritage.
